How Can Outdated Wiring Systems Increase The Risk Of Fire In Residential Homes In Vancouver
Outdated wiring systems, such as knob-and-tube or aluminum wiring, significantly increase the risk of fire in residential homes in Vancouver due to their inability to handle modern electrical loads and their tendency to degrade over time.
As insulation on old wires becomes brittle or wears out, it can expose live conductors, leading to sparks or overheating behind walls. These systems often lack proper grounding, making it easier for electrical faults to ignite nearby flammable materials like wood framing or insulation.
In a city like Vancouver, where building codes emphasize safety, homes with aging electrical infrastructure are more vulnerable to electrical fires, especially when paired with outdated panels or overloaded circuits.
Regular inspections and timely upgrades by licensed electricians are essential to minimize this risk and ensure compliance with local safety standards.
What Are The Signs That Indicate Your Home May Need Professional Rewiring In Vancouver
Older homes in Vancouver may be hiding electrical issues that pose serious safety risks. Recognizing the early signs of wiring trouble can help prevent costly damage and ensure your home remains safe and up to code.
Frequent Circuit Breaker Trips
If your breakers trip often, it may indicate overloaded or faulty wiring. This is a common sign that your system can't handle current demands.
Flickering Or Dimming Lights
Lights that flicker or dim without cause could point to loose or deteriorating connections. This issue is especially common in older wiring systems.
Burning Smells Or Discolored Outlets
A persistent burning odor or brown marks around outlets suggest overheating wires. This can lead to electrical fires if left unaddressed.
Outdated Two-Prong Outlets
Homes still using two-prong outlets often lack proper grounding. This makes them unsafe for modern electronics and increases shock risk.
Buzzing Sounds From Walls Or Switches
Unusual buzzing or crackling noises may signal arcing or damaged wiring. These sounds are never normal and should prompt immediate inspection.
Paying attention to these symptoms can help homeowners act before problems escalate. Investing in professional rewiring ensures long-term safety and peace of mind for your household.

What Steps Are Involved In A Complete Residential Wiring Upgrade Process In Vancouver
Upgrading residential wiring in Vancouver is a detailed process that ensures your home’s electrical system is safe, modern, and up to code. Each step plays a crucial role in preventing hazards and improving efficiency.
Initial Electrical Inspection
A licensed electrician begins by assessing the existing wiring, identifying outdated or damaged components. This helps determine the scope of the upgrade and highlights any immediate safety concerns.
Planning And Permit Application
A detailed upgrade plan is created, tailored to your home’s needs and future electrical demands. Permits are then secured in accordance with Vancouver’s building codes.
Power Shut-Off And Old Wiring Removal
Before work begins, the main power is shut off to ensure safety. Old wiring, especially knob-and-tube or aluminum, is carefully removed from walls, ceilings, and panels.
Installation Of New Wiring And Components
New copper wiring, outlets, switches, and circuit breakers are installed to handle modern power loads. Grounding and GFCI protection are added to meet current safety standards.
Final Testing And Inspection
After installation, electricians perform thorough tests on the system to ensure everything functions correctly. A final inspection by a city official confirms code compliance and project approval.

How Often Should Homeowners Schedule Electrical System Inspections To Prevent Hazards In Vancouver
In Vancouver, homeowners should schedule professional electrical system inspections every three to five years to maintain safety and code compliance.
Homes with aging wiring, ongoing renovations, or recurring electrical issues may need more frequent checks. These inspections help catch hidden hazards like overloaded circuits, deteriorating wires, or outdated components before they pose serious risks.
Given Vancouver’s strict safety standards, regular inspections not only protect your family and property but also preserve the value and insurability of your home.
